Volatility in gasoline prices to continue through May

GasBuddy Blog -- Wholesale prices drop significantly one day, then rise significantly the next. In what's making forecasting prices seemingly much more difficult, severe volatility is making it ever so difficult to forecast when prices will rise and fall.

A few weeks ago, gasoline spot prices, the price stations pay before tax, hit lows not seen in weeks. Since then, spot prices have been on the rise again, meaning you likely saw prices drop at your local gas station only to see them rise in the last few days.
